三维定位方法、装置、设备和存储介质制造方法及图纸

技术编号:37983848 阅读:13 留言:0更新日期:2023-06-30 09:58
本公开涉及一种三维定位方法、装置、设备和存储介质。该方法包括:根据多个定位设备各自的经纬度坐标和高度坐标,生成三维立体透视图;根据待定位设备分别与多个目标定位设备之间的测量距离,确定所述待定位设备的目标经纬度坐标和目标高度坐标,所述多个目标定位设备中包括与所述待定位设备同楼层的定位设备和与所述待定位设备不同楼层的定位设备;根据所述目标经纬度坐标和所述目标高度坐标,确定所述待定位设备在所述三维立体透视图中的位置。该方法能够提升三维定位的准确性。该方法能够提升三维定位的准确性。该方法能够提升三维定位的准确性。

【技术实现步骤摘要】
三维定位方法、装置、设备和存储介质


[0001]本公开涉及定位
,尤其涉及一种三维定位方法、装置、设备和存储介质。

技术介绍

[0002]全球主要的定位导航系统主要包括三个,其中,一个为美国开发的全球定位系统(Global Positioning System,GPS),另一个为俄罗斯开发的格洛纳斯卫星导航系统,还有一个是我国开发的北斗卫星导航系统。通过这三种定位导航系统,可以获取设备的位置信息,并基于位置信息向用户提供导航服务。
[0003]现有技术中,许多应用程序通过GPS定位系统上报的设备的经纬度信息和时间,可以绘制用户的行动轨迹。但是,在GPS定位系统中由于卫星分布的原因,因此对于竖直方向的高度感知力较差,使得GPS数据中的高度信息误差较大,导致三维定位的准确性较差。

技术实现思路

[0004]本公开提供了一种三维定位方法、装置、设备和存储介质,能够提升三维定位的准确性。
[0005]第一方面,本公开提供了一种三维定位方法,包括:
[0006]根据多个定位设备各自的经纬度坐标和高度坐标,生成三维立体透视图;
[0007]根据待定位设备分别与多个目标定位设备之间的测量距离,确定所述待定位设备的目标经纬度坐标和目标高度坐标,所述多个目标定位设备中包括与所述待定位设备同楼层的定位设备和与所述待定位设备不同楼层的定位设备;
[0008]根据所述目标经纬度坐标和所述目标高度坐标,确定所述待定位设备在所述三维立体透视图中的位置。
[0009]可选的,根据待定位设备分别与多个目标定位设备之间的测量距离,确定所述待定位设备的目标经纬度坐标和目标高度坐标,包括:
[0010]根据所述待定位设备分别与多个第一目标定位设备之间的第一测量距离,确定所述目标经纬度坐标,所述多个第一目标定位设备为所述多个目标定位设备中与所述待定位设备同楼层的目标定位设备;
[0011]根据所述待定位设备与第二目标定位设备之间的第二测量距离,确定所述目标高度坐标,所述第二目标定位设备为所述多个目标定位设备中与所述待定位设备不同楼层的目标定位设备。
[0012]可选的,所述根据所述待定位设备分别与多个第一目标定位设备之间的第一测量距离,确定所述目标经纬度坐标,包括:
[0013]根据所述待定位设备分别与所述多个第一目标定位设备之间的所述第一测量距离,以及所述多个第一目标定位设备各自的经纬度坐标,确定所述目标经纬度坐标。
[0014]可选的,所述根据所述待定位设备与第二目标定位设备之间的第二测量距离,确定所述目标高度坐标,包括:
[0015]根据所述第二目标定位设备的经纬度坐标和高度坐标、所述第二测量距离和所述目标经纬度坐标,确定所述目标高度坐标。
[0016]可选的,所述根据待定位设备分别与多个目标定位设备之间的测量距离,确定所述待定位设备的目标经纬度坐标和目标高度坐标之前,还包括:
[0017]根据所述多个目标定位设备上报的各目标定位设备与所述待定位设备之间的测量距离,以及所述多个目标定位设备的高度坐标,从所述多个目标定位设备中确定第一目标定位设备;
[0018]根据所述第一目标定位设备的高度坐标和所述第一目标定位设备上报的各第一目标定位设备与所述待定位设备之间的测量距离,从所述多个目标定位设备中确定第二目标定位设备。
[0019]可选的,所述根据所述目标经纬度坐标和所述目标高度坐标,确定所述待定位设备在所述三维立体透视图中的位置,包括:
[0020]将所述目标经纬度坐标和所述目标高度坐标分别转换为等效经纬度坐标和等效高度坐标;
[0021]根据所述等效经纬度坐标和所述等效高度坐标,确定所述待定位设备在所述三维立体透视图中的位置。
[0022]可选的,所述方法,还包括:
[0023]根据所述待定位设备在所述三维立体透视图中的位置,在所述三维立体透视图中实时显示待定位设备标识,所述待定位设备标识用于标记所述待定位设备在所述三维立体透视图中的位置。
[0024]可选的,所述方法,还包括:
[0025]按照时间顺利连接不同时刻对应的所述待定位设备标识,获取所述待定位设备的三维轨迹。
[0026]第二方面,本公开提供了一种三维定位装置,包括:
[0027]生成模块,用于根据多个定位设备各自的经纬度坐标和高度坐标,生成三维立体透视图;
[0028]确定模块,用于根据待定位设备分别与多个目标定位设备之间的测量距离,确定所述待定位设备的目标经纬度坐标和目标高度坐标,所述多个目标定位设备中包括与所述待定位设备同楼层的定位设备和与所述待定位设备不同楼层的定位设备;根据所述目标经纬度坐标和所述目标高度坐标,确定所述待定位设备在所述三维立体透视图中的位置。
[0029]第三方面,本公开提供了一种电子设备,包括:处理器,所述处理器用于执行存储于存储器的计算机程序,所述计算机程序被处理器执行时实现第一方面提供的任一种方法的步骤。
[0030]第四方面,本公开提供了一种计算机可读存储介质,其上存储有计算机程序,所述计算机程序被处理器执行时实现第一方面提供的任一种方法的步骤。
[0031]本公开提供的技术方案中,通过根据多个定位设备各自的经纬度坐标和高度坐标,生成三维立体透视图;根据待定位设备分别与多个目标定位设备之间的测量距离,确定待定位设备的目标经纬度坐标和目标高度坐标,多个目标定位设备中包括与待定位设备同楼层的定位设备和与待定位设备不同楼层的定位设备;根据目标经纬度坐标和目标高度坐
标,确定待定位设备在三维立体透视图中的位置,能够根据目标定位设备的经纬度坐标和高度坐标确定出待定位设备的经纬度坐标和高度坐标,即待定位设备的目标三维坐标,故而无需GPS来确定目标三维坐标,如此可以得到比较准确的三维坐标,从而能够提升定位的准确性。
附图说明
[0032]此处的附图被并入说明书中并构成本说明书的一部分,示出了符合本公开的实施例,并与说明书一起用于解释本公开的原理。
[0033]为了更清楚地说明本公开实施例或现有技术中的技术方案,下面将对实施例或现有技术描述中所需要使用的附图作简单地介绍,显而易见地,对于本领域普通技术人员而言,在不付出创造性劳动性的前提下,还可以根据这些附图获得其他的附图。
[0034]图1为本公开提供的一种应用场景的结构示意图;
[0035]图2为本公开提供的一种三维定位方法的流程示意图;
[0036]图3为本公开提供的另一种三维定位方法的流程示意图;
[0037]图4为本公开提供的又一种三维定位方法的流程示意图;
[0038]图5为本公开提供的一种待定位设备的目标经纬度坐标的示意图;
[0039]图6为本公开提供的又一种三维定位方法的流程示意图;
[0040]图7为本公开提供的一种待定位设备的目标高度坐标的示意图;
[0041]图8为本公开提供的又一种三维定位方本文档来自技高网
...

【技术保护点】

【技术特征摘要】
1.一种三维定位方法,其特征在于,包括:根据多个定位设备各自的经纬度坐标和高度坐标,生成三维立体透视图;根据待定位设备分别与多个目标定位设备之间的测量距离,确定所述待定位设备的目标经纬度坐标和目标高度坐标,所述多个目标定位设备中包括与所述待定位设备同楼层的定位设备和与所述待定位设备不同楼层的定位设备;根据所述目标经纬度坐标和所述目标高度坐标,确定所述待定位设备在所述三维立体透视图中的位置。2.根据权利要求1所述的方法,其特征在于,根据待定位设备分别与多个目标定位设备之间的测量距离,确定所述待定位设备的目标经纬度坐标和目标高度坐标,包括:根据所述待定位设备分别与多个第一目标定位设备之间的第一测量距离,确定所述目标经纬度坐标,所述多个第一目标定位设备为所述多个目标定位设备中与所述待定位设备同楼层的目标定位设备;根据所述待定位设备与第二目标定位设备之间的第二测量距离,确定所述目标高度坐标,所述第二目标定位设备为所述多个目标定位设备中与所述待定位设备不同楼层的目标定位设备。3.根据权利要求2所述的方法,其特征在于,所述根据所述待定位设备分别与多个第一目标定位设备之间的第一测量距离,确定所述目标经纬度坐标,包括:根据所述待定位设备分别与所述多个第一目标定位设备之间的所述第一测量距离,以及所述多个第一目标定位设备各自的经纬度坐标,确定所述目标经纬度坐标。4.根据权利要求2所述的方法,其特征在于,所述根据所述待定位设备与第二目标定位设备之间的第二测量距离,确定所述目标高度坐标,包括:根据所述第二目标定位设备的经纬度坐标和高度坐标、所述第二测量距离和所述目标经纬度坐标,确定所述目标高度坐标。5.根据权利要求1

4任一项所述的方法,其特征在于,所述根据待定位设备分别与多个目标定位设备之间的测量距离,确定所述待定位设备的目标经纬度坐标和目标高度坐标之前,还包括:根据所述多个目标定位设备上报的各目标定位设备与所述待定位设备之间的测量距离,以及所述多个目标定位设备的高度坐标,从所述多个目标定位...

【专利技术属性】
技术研发人员:邹海文王诗文
申请(专利权)人:海南掌上能量传媒有限公司
类型:发明
国别省市:

网友询问留言 已有0条评论
  • 还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。

1